Variety Playhouse is one of the best places to see live music in Atlanta. They've been making noise in Little 5 Points under the "Variety Playhouse" name since 1990, but their history stretches back to 1940, when it was built as a movie theater called "The Euclid Theater". More about that history here, because - you know - it matters with a logo redesign.
As Variety underwent a full-scale renovation, I redesigned their logo, keeping it true to their integral place in the fabric of the Atlanta music scene. The badge shape and light bulbs are a nod to the original logo. The type invites a historic look into a clean modern framework. Context is key - the logo variations are designed with poster, social and web use in mind.
